/** |
| 16 |
* A collection represents a group of objects. |
| 17 |
* |
| 18 |
* Each object in the collection is of a specific, defined type. |
| 19 |
* |
| 20 |
* This is a direct implementation of `CollectionInterface`, provided for |
| 21 |
* the sake of convenience. |
| 22 |
* |
| 23 |
* Example usage: |
| 24 |
* |
| 25 |
* ``` php |
| 26 |
* $collection = new \Ramsey\Collection\Collection('My\\Foo'); |
| 27 |
* $collection->add(new \My\Foo()); |
| 28 |
* $collection->add(new \My\Foo()); |
| 29 |
* |
| 30 |
* foreach ($collection as $foo) { |
| 31 |
* // Do something with $foo |
| 32 |
* } |
| 33 |
* ``` |
| 34 |
* |
| 35 |
* It is preferable to subclass `AbstractCollection` to create your own typed |
| 36 |
* collections. For example: |
| 37 |
* |
| 38 |
* ``` php |
| 39 |
* namespace My\Foo; |
| 40 |
* |
| 41 |
* class FooCollection extends \Ramsey\Collection\AbstractCollection |
| 42 |
* { |
| 43 |
* public function getType() |
| 44 |
* { |
| 45 |
* return 'My\\Foo'; |
| 46 |
* } |
| 47 |
* } |
| 48 |
* ``` |
| 49 |
* |
| 50 |
* And then use it similarly to the earlier example: |
| 51 |
* |
| 52 |
* ``` php |
| 53 |
* $fooCollection = new \My\Foo\FooCollection(); |
| 54 |
* $fooCollection->add(new \My\Foo()); |
| 55 |
* $fooCollection->add(new \My\Foo()); |
| 56 |
* |
| 57 |
* foreach ($fooCollection as $foo) { |
| 58 |
* // Do something with $foo |
| 59 |
* } |
| 60 |
* ``` |
| 61 |
* |
| 62 |
* The benefit with this approach is that you may do type-checking on the |
| 63 |
* collection object: |
| 64 |
* |
| 65 |
* ``` php |
| 66 |
* if ($collection instanceof \My\Foo\FooCollection) { |
| 67 |
* // the collection is a collection of My\Foo objects |
| 68 |
* } |
| 69 |
* ``` |
| 70 |
* |
| 71 |
* @template T |
| 72 |
* @extends AbstractCollection<T> |
| 73 |
*/ |
